Cody Marsh is a candidate affiliated with the Opportunity Party, contesting the Northcote electorate [6].
According to a single reputable secondary source, Marsh attended Auckland University of Technology from 2012 [3]. He is reported to have worked as a paramedic from 2015 and to have operated a foilboard business, though both of these career details stem from a single reputable secondary source and remain unverified [1][2].
Marsh has stood as the Opportunity Party candidate for the Northcote electorate [4][6]. According to a single reputable secondary source, he is listed as the Opportunity Party candidate for Northcote as of 20 March 2026 [5][7].
